Output 688bd41f491d48578f768313b344ffa46d9b5d75a37da0b1322f29577f9c2996:1

value
628656
script pubkey
OP_0 OP_PUSHBYTES_20 f434074580cb8ce3ba316b9da09eb30389caae9a
address
ltc1q7s6qw3vqewxw8w33dww6p84nqwyu4t56sfhmah
transaction
688bd41f491d48578f768313b344ffa46d9b5d75a37da0b1322f29577f9c2996
spent
true